Freight Forwarder Responsibilities
A reliable Freight forwarder plays an important function in coordinating the transport of items, making sure that shipments are dealt with efficiently and in conformity with laws. Their obligations include different vital tasks, including picking ideal transport courses, discussing Freight rates, and managing logistics. They act as middlemans in between carriers and providers, making certain that freight is correctly packaged and labeled for secure transportation. Furthermore, Freight forwarders track shipments, giving updates to customers regarding the status and anticipated delivery times. They additionally assess and take care of dangers connected with transport, suggesting insurance choices as needed. By promoting communication and paperwork, Freight forwarders streamline the shipping procedure, lowering possible delays and improving total supply chain effectiveness.

Significance of Accurate Documents
Steering via the intricacies of international delivery calls for a keen understanding of customizeds clearance and the crucial duty of documentation. Exact documentation is necessary for guaranteeing that deliveries abide by guidelines and reach their destinations right away. Effectively prepared files, consisting of bills of lading, industrial billings, and packing listings, facilitate smooth interactions with personalizeds authorities. Inaccuracies can bring about delivery delays, fines, or also confiscation of goods. Comprehensive paperwork help in tracking shipments and solving disputes. Organizations involved in moving and Freight forwarding should focus on meticulous paperwork techniques to navigate the detailed landscape of international shipping successfully. This persistance not only improves operations however likewise boosts client satisfaction by making sure prompt distribution.

Common Clearance Obstacles
Numerous obstacles can arise during the personalizeds clearance process, usually complicating the activity of goods across boundaries. One significant problem is insufficient paperwork, which can bring about delays and charges. Merchants and importers have to guarantee all needed documentation, such as billings, packing listings, and certifications of beginning, is total and exact. Additionally, inconsistencies in evaluation can trigger examination from personalizeds authorities, resulting in extra obligations or inspections. Language barriers may also position difficulties, as miscommunication can bring about misconceptions regarding regulations. Furthermore, modifications in customizeds laws can produce complication, requiring constant watchfulness by shippers. Eventually, getting over these clearance tests needs thorough prep work and a clear understanding of custom-mades requirements to facilitate smooth international deals.

Insurance Options for Your Product

Securing insurance policy for goods en route is a vital consideration for organizations and individuals alike. Insurance choices differ based upon the kind of shipment, worth of goods, and particular dangers entailed. Common types consist of service provider liability, which covers loss or damage while in transportation, and full-value insurance policy, providing substantial insurance coverage for the complete value of the goods.Shippers may likewise think about aquatic insurance policy for international shipments, securing versus dangers linked with sea transport. It is vital to examine the details needs of the shipment and evaluate the terms and conditions of any type of policy.Furthermore, comprehending exemptions and constraints is essential to avoid potential spaces in protection. Shippers ought to engage with insurance coverage experts to check out tailored solutions that fit their distinct circumstances. Ultimately, purchasing the right insurance coverage can reduce monetary dangers and supply comfort during the shipping process.

Exist Weight Limits for Shipping Containers?
Weight limitations for shipping containers vary depending upon variables like container dimension and delivery laws. Typically, standard containers have a maximum gross weight of around 30,000 to 32,000 kgs to guarantee secure transportation and handling.
